“Bipartisan Boost: Ghana’s Tree Crops Sector Gets Parliamentary Support”

Ghana’s Tree Crops Investment Summit 2026 just got a major boost with Majority Leader Hon. Mahama Ayariga and Minority Leader Hon. Alexander Kwamena Afenyo-Markin on board.

They stressed the importance of cashew and coconut crops in diversifying Ghana’s economy, empowering farmers, and expanding exports.

 

Their participation shows strong cross-party support for the sector, with Parliament committed to unlocking its full potential. The Tree Crops Development Authority (TCDA) is leading the charge to transform the sector, focusing on value addition, job creation, and export growth.
